UK2 beginner servers might be a good place to practice. Although you often
get some seasoned players there, but because of the kill restriction you
still can have reasonable game as a newbie.

Just keep practicing, you'll get the hang of it, it's not that complicated
really. Learning the maps is probably a good idea. Find the spots that give
you the greatest advantages etc. Watch other players and what they do.

Welcome to the addiction that is CS. :)

**Standard Newbie Guide V 1.1**

- Never duck unless you are purposely hiding. It makes your head
about the only target they'll hit if they aim a bit high due to
hitbox handling.

- Stay with the others in a clump. Single players are fodder, but
a team of 4-5 people can clean a map quicker than a window washer
can whip out his squeegee. Let your teammates soak up the hits and
you finish off the leftovers.

- Be frugal. Save some money. Be a scrounge. Hang back a little
bit and pick up other people's weapons if you are low on cash.
(common for a newbie to need funds midgame)

- Armor works - buy it. Does little vs guns, but is golden
against grenades. That last 10hp at the end of the round
may be yours while your armorless enemy is worm food.

- Always buy a grenade. Always. Save it for the very end
of the round and resist the urge to spam with the newbies.
When the enemy is closing on you at the end and you all are
damaged and bleeding, it can take out 2-3 weakened opponents.
Also good for a kamakazi attack at the end - hold it and
pull then pin right before they shoot you. You drop the grenade
and it goes off a second later. What else you going to do
when 3 opponents are chargin you and you have 10HP? :)

- Nightvision is very nice for a new player - often overlooked
but great accessory for the sneaky player until they memorize the
maps.

- When a grenade is being thrown at you, turn to the side
quickly(vision) - It makes the possible flash effect about
half as bad and often JUST light enough to make out enemy shadows.
(usually not, but it helps some)

- If you are on defense, run back and top off your ammo
after the first minute or two. Crutial for ammo-hungry
weapons like the Colt, AK, and Auto-shotty.

- When you are one of the last persons on the map, pick up
weapons and upgrade, keeping yours as full as possible.
Also, tossing that AWM you run across into a dark corner
is good - don't let them get a free gun if you can.

Good weapons:

Pistols:
P228 - negligible recoil and faster reload. Think of it as
a double-powered Glock. No burst-mode, though.
great ammo capacity. Best pistol in the game.
Roughly the same power as the USP unsilenced.
Better clip capacity as well.

USP - Accurate and better power than the Glock.
Silent when used with the silencer. Almost as good
as a Colt/AR-15 rifle in the right hands for long-range
plinking. A major bonus for CTs as they get this superb
weapon for free every round. First round of the game,
toss the glock and buy a DE or USP if you are T.
Note:
Lower powered, though, when silenced than any other gun.
Plinking and sniping only in silenced mode.

Buy this for the silencer effect, not for damage.

Desert Eagle - powerful and does 60-70 damage to your head
from a headshot. In the endgame, it is as good as an
auto-sniper rifle - 20-30 damage per hit is often good
enough to finish off weakened opponents instantly.
Also goes through boxes and doors. Chews through
ammo, though.

SMGs:
P90 - The uber-SMG. It has a fearsome accuracy and large
clip as well as one of the fastest firing rates.
3-5 shot quick bursts work best. Blaap Blaap Blaap.

UMP - The best SMG, IMO - because it goes through doors and
boxes or one wall. It also bypasses armor like the
higher-powered rifles. Watch your ammo, though.
Ammo IS interchangeable with the USP, though, so
they also make a great combo - your USP basically never
runs out of ammo OR you can pick up dead people's USPs
and feed it.

Shottys:
12-Gauge Pump - hard to aim but brutally effective for defense.
Not recommended for a newbie, but it is inexpensive.
In the hands of a pro, though, it is as good as an AWM
in close-quarters. Boom - dead. Boom - dead. Missing
gets you dead in return, though(grin). Very unforgiving just
like the AWM in that way. I use this versus AWMers
believe it or not as even if they DO hit me for 83 damage
from arm shot, I do almost the same in return AND reload
faster. They are going to take some damage reguardless
of what cheat or hack they are running. Damage is basically
impossible to dodge as well. You see hackers slow down
when they see this around a corner with their wallhack
as it is like stepping on a mine and can insta-kill them.
(great to watch when you are in spectator mode - heh)

It's the only weapon other than the AWM that they fear and
that can kill you in one shot reliably. Great bragging rights
as well if you can creep up behind them.

Auto-Shotty - I get most of my kills with this weapon. Very
underappreciated. Very lethal. It takes 4 shots to
kill a full health opponent, so start reloading as
soon as you start firing(can do both at the same time)
to be able to get 8-9 shots off before running out of ammo.
(two kills is possible using this trick)

Note - because of the way the engine deal with shots,
the shotguns are different. They *always* shoot where you
point them with no deviation or error. The difference is that
they have spread from that point in a small cone. This basically
means that if you put your crosshair on the target, at least one
pellet will hit them reguardless of range. Most often, several
will hit. It can also, therefore, double as a pistol for long
range plinking(not recommended, though, as a Glock fires faster)

Rifles:(aka - the good toys)
Colt/AR-15 - Accuracy, silencer, and good cost. A very nice
weapon. Pick one up if it's lying around and you are
playing T. Famous for the headshots from nowhere.
If you are more than about 40 ft from them, and they have
the silencer on, you don't see or hear anything other than
the bullets that hit. Newbies often think people are
cheating when they get tagged by three bullets and die
without hearing anything. It's a Colt. Nasty weapon. :)

Aug & Commando - These are the best weapons in the game - I get my
second highest number of kills with these. Accurate, headshot
machines with a scope. Fire off 1-2 shot bursts only
with a .5-1.0 second pause between them - it will work
as well as an auto-sniper and give you almost Scout
accuracy. The Commando has a better scope and the
AUG a bit better accuracy.

I often forgo a scout or auto-scout and use this as
a sniper rifle. Bam...Bam...Bam... Same rate of fire
as the autosniper and yet half the recoil while zoomed
AND full auto if they get in close. Larger clip, too.

With it or the Commando/AUG, you can also fake people out
with 1 second waits between shots - they think you are
plinking them with a Scout and then find out it's a
burst of bullets coming their way when they stick their head
out. 1-3 shot bursts are best.

Scout - The second best sniper rifle as you can move decently fast
while zoomed/get out of the way. It also has great
accuracy, lower noise, and a faster reload time than
a an AWP. The AWP is a waste of money as a good player
can do the same job as an AWP with the Scout or AUG.
A newbie will just die and waste a lot of money on the AWM.
Using a Scout instead at least gives the newbie a chance
to do some damage.

Auto Sniper(SIG) - CT only weapon but the best sniper rifle in the
game. It's less money than the AWM and is effectively a
semi-auto Scout. It's almost as good as the AUG/Commando
in terms of versatility and has a nice sized clip.

The CT Auto Sniper is technically a superior weapon in
every way, but it is too expensive when the Commando does
just as good a job in the right hands.

Update:
On the new guns - The new guns are not as good as the old standbys
with the possible exception of the Glock-Rifle(the FAMAS, iirc).
3-shot bursts are standard on the M1A1 in real life, but in CS,
this gives you your burst without the learning curve. JUst wait
half a second between shots with it.
